    LALALAFEST MANILA ANNOUNCES LINE-UP FEATURING STEVE LACY, TWO DOOR CINEMA CLUB, FLO, BEN&BEN, AND MORE!

    MANILA, PHILIPPINES — The wait is finally over. LALALAFEST MANILA reveals its official line-up, bringing together GRAMMY winners, global hitmakers, festival icons, and some of the most exciting artists from across Southeast Asia. 

    LALALAFEST MANILA is happening on 21 August 2026 at the World Trade Center Manila. Curated and presented by Wilbros Live. Tickets to the festival will go on-sale on Saturday, June 13 at 12PM via SMTickets.com and SM Tickets outlets nationwide.

    STEVE LACY
    Grammy Award-winning singer, songwriter, producer, and guitarist known for blending alternative R&B, funk, soul, and indie influences. Steve Lacy rose to global prominence with his viral hit “Bad Habit,” which topped the Billboard Hot 100. Other fan favorites include “Dark Red,” “C U Girl,” and “Static.”

    TWO DOOR CINEMA CLUB
    [Tourist History 15th Anniversary] One of the most beloved indie bands of the last decade, Two Door Cinema Club are known for their infectious guitar-driven anthems and energetic live performances. Their hits include “What You Know,” “Undercover Martyn,” “Something Good Can Work,” and “Sleep Alone.” The band continues to attract audiences worldwide with their signature indie-pop sound.

    FLO
    The BRIT Award-winning trio has become one of the leading voices of modern R&B, drawing inspiration from legendary girl groups while bringing a fresh contemporary sound. FLO is known for songs such as “Cardboard Box,” “Fly Girl,” “Walk Like This,” and “Check.”

    DERMOT KENNEDY
    Upon formally introducing himself in 2019, Dermot quietly made history when his first proper release, Without Fear, became the best-selling debut album in Ireland. He reached Platinum status in 12 countries and gathered nearly 5 billion total streams. His follow-ups include the acclaimed sophomore album Sonder and the introspective EP, “I’ve told the trees everything,” Dermot has shared the stage with some of his finest contemporaries, including Noah Kahan and Zach Bryan. His incredible journey has taken him from busking on the streets of Ireland to playing stadiums around the world, forging a deep, emotional connection with audiences. His biggest hits include “Outnumbered,” “Better Days,” “Kiss Me,” and “Power Over Me.”

    MATTHEW IFIELD
    A rapidly rising artist across Asia-Pacific, Matthew Ifield has captured audiences with his intimate songwriting, soulful vocals, and relatable storytelling. Popular tracks include “When I Loved You,” “Ready For Love,” and “Like I Do.”

    BEN&BEN
    A multi-awarded Filipino band known for their relatable, deeply resonant lyrics and distinct, anthemic sound. Their roots are firmly planted in the music and friendship they share with each other, and Liwanag, their beloved fan community. The nine-piece band has amassed a significant following, both locally and overseas. They have performed for sold-out crowds, and have set multiple records for streaming and sales, with songs that carry messages of hope, courage, self-discovery, love, commitment, and social awareness.

    MAKI
    One of the fastest-rising stars in OPM, MAKI has become a streaming sensation among Gen Z audiences. His breakout hits include “Saan?,” “Dilaw,” and “Bughaw,” earning him a place among the country’s most exciting young artists.

    OVER OCTOBER
    Known for their warm melodies and nostalgic songwriting, Over October has built a loyal following through songs such as “Wait,” “Ating Dalawa,” and “Ikot.” Their indie-pop sound has made them a staple in the local music scene.

    DILAW
    The breakout OPM band behind several viral hits, DILAW combines modern alternative rock with uniquely Filipino storytelling. They are best known for songs including “Uhaw (Tayong Lahat),” “Janice,” and “Orasa.”

    FITTERKARMA
    One of the newest break-through acts in the Philippine music scene, Fitterkarma has quickly gained attention through their charting releases and growing online following, making them one of the most exciting bands to watch. “Pag-Ibig ay Kanibalismo II” and “Kalapastangan” are two of their most popular hits in the current charts.

    ISYANI SARASVATI
    One of Indonesia’s most acclaimed artists, Isyana Sarasvati is celebrated for her powerful vocals, classical training, and genre-defying music. Popular songs include “Tetap Dalam Jiwa,” “Anganku Anganmu,” and “IL SOGNO.”

    KIKI
    A rising star from Thailand, KIKI has earned regional recognition for her dreamy pop sound, expressive songwriting, and growing fanbase across Southeast Asia.

    HOA
    Representing South Korea’s vibrant indie music scene, HOA brings a fresh blend of alternative sounds and introspective songwriting, making them one of the most exciting emerging artists in the region.

    Break the Silence A Benefit Music Festival

    On June 7, 2025, JCI Manila’s first ever benefit music festival, “Break the Silence,” will illuminate Parklinks, Pasig City, uniting artists, partners and beneficiaries to give voice to the Filipino women and children who are experiencing abuse, mental health and sexual exploitation.

    Break the Silence Music Festival

    The event proudly supports three organizations: My Children’s House of Hope, dedicated to empowering Deaf youth and their families; Stairway Foundation, actively combating child sexual abuse through its advocacy and educational Safe Steps program, a nation-wide awareness campaign to protect and support women, children and survivors; and Bantay Bata 163, whose Child Safe Philippines initiative strengthens local child protection systems, particularly in disaster-affected areas like Pola, Oriental Mindoro.

    An exceptional lineup of artists—including December Avenue, Zack Tabudlo, Juan Karlos, Over October, Armi Millare, Sunkissed Lola, Ena Mori, Syd Hartha, Mix Fenix, Bricks & Blossom, Franz & Francis, and Karwa—will lend their voices and talent to the cause, making this a memorable night of music and solidarity. 

    Esteemed partners such as the Philippine Red Cross, ABS-CBN Foundation, Xurge Digital Media, and Palawan Group of Companies (more to be announced) amplify the collective impact of this event, ensuring that the energy of the night translates into lasting support for these critical causes.

    About JCI Manila

    Junior Chamber International (“JCI”) Manila is a premiere leadership development organization where young men join to become better leaders. It is a global organization with different chapters and the Manila Chapter is the most awarded local organization in the world. Our alumni, include Mr. Sonny Belmonte, Mr. Alfonso Yuchengco and Mr. Henry Sy, to name a few. JCI Manila’s very well-known projects include The Entrepreneurship Summit, Oplan Damayan, Dare to Care, Ten Outstanding Young Men (TOYM), The Blessed Teresa of Calcutta Awards, etc.
